The prompt and answer choices are the same for all 12 questions. I would like to duplicate the quiz questions so I don't have to type everything 12 times.
@JudithAinsworth ...
Unfortunately, I can't think of an easy way to do this in either Classic Quizzes or New Quizzes. However, if you had the Respondus 4.0 exam creation tool, you could create a file offline with all your questions, and then you can upload this file into the software...which then sends all those questions at one time into your course. This is a paid product, though. And, as far as I know, it only currently works with Classic Quizzes, but I also know there is this page on the Respondus website that has some info about New Quizzes: Publishing to Instructure Canvas "New Quizzes" – Respondus Support.
I also have a lengthy blog post here in the Canvas Community on how the Respondus software works and how to format a file: Batch Uploading Quiz Questions with Respondus.
I know this isn't a direct answer to your question, but I hope the information I've provided will be of some help.
